Far From Heaven: 2002, 107min, streaming on Amazon & others for $4
In the 1950s, Douglas Sirk made melodramas–All That Heaven Allows, Magnificent Obsession, Imitation of  Life–lavish, longing films with characters trapped by the social restraints of their time. In 2002, Toda Haynes’ (I’m Not There, Carol) made Far From Heaven, his version of the melodrama, crossing racial and sexual lines too controversial for the 1950s. Julianne Moore plays the perfect housewife with the perfect husband Dennis Quaid. Moore was nominated for best actress, and the film for screenplay, cinematography, and score. Ebert put it at #4 for the year.
